Player Story

Davon Banks story

Davon Banks built his college career from 2021 through 2025 as a defensive back from San Jacinto, CA wearing No. 4, spending time with Boise State and Washington. The clearest part of Davon Banks' career was his defensive production: 67 tackles, 7.5 tackles for loss, 1 sack, and 2 interceptions across 26 career games in the available record.
